Cape Coral, FL

Walk Score42/100 — Car-Dependent
Transit Score20/100 — Minimal Transit

Cape Coral is partially walkable in denser neighborhoods but car-dependent in most areas.

TOP NEIGHBORHOODS

Cape Coral Parkway DistrictMixed-use corridor with newer restaurants and retail. Higher walkability (50+); median home price $550K-$650K. More urban vibe than rest of Cape Coral.
Del Prado BoulevardUpscale canal-front properties with direct Gulf access. Median $600K-$750K; boat docks, seawalls, pool homes. Targets affluent retirees and boaters.
Tarpon Point MarinaMaster-planned resort community with marina, 18-hole golf, beach club. Median $700K+; HOA $300-$400/month; feels like a private island community.

Fort Worth, TX

Walk Score34/100 — Car-Dependent
Transit Score25/100 — Minimal Transit

Car ownership is effectively mandatory in Fort Worth. Budget $400–600/month for a car if you don't own one.

TOP NEIGHBORHOODS

Fairmount / West 7thCraftsman homes, walkable entertainment corridor, young professionals; 1BR $1,200–1,600
Near Southside / MagnoliaMedical district, arts, independent restaurants, urban revival; 1BR $1,100–1,500
Stockyards / North Fort WorthHistoric cattle district, Western character, tourism adjacent; 1BR $1,000–1,400

Climate

Cape Coral

Subtropical humidity with hot, wet summers (85-92°F, June-September) and warm, dry winters (70-78°F). High rainfall and occasional hurricanes.

Fort Worth

Hot summers (similar to Dallas, 100°F+), mild winters with occasional ice storms, severe thunderstorm and tornado season in spring
